Comprehending Premature Ejaculation

Premature release, also referred to as rapid climax, is a frequent sexual problem that involves orgasm sooner than preferred during sexual activity. It can result in distress and relationship issues for men affected by it.

  • Symptoms of premature ejaculation can vary, but commonly include: climaxing within one minute of vaginal penetration, a feeling of lack of power over ejaculation, and anxiety about ejaculating too early.
  • Origins of premature ejaculation are varied and can involve a mix of: medical conditions, such as hormonal fluctuations, neurological problems, or structural variations; emotional influences, like stress, anxiety, depression, or past trauma; and relationship issues that can contribute to performance pressure.
  • Intervention options for premature ejaculation are available and can include: counseling to address underlying psychological issues; drugs to prolong sexual activity; behavioral modifications like stress management techniques, exercise, and restful sleep; and complementary medicine such as acupuncture or yoga.
